Re-examining Granger Causality with Causal Bayesian Networks and Reichenbachs Principles

תקציר מקורי באנגליתarXiv:2501.02672v4 Announce Type: replace-cross Abstract: Granger causality (GC) is widely used to infer directed relationships in time-series data. However, its predictive criterion does not by itself distinguish direct causal effects from dependencies induced by common causes, indirect paths, collider conditioning, or model misspecification. We revisit this limitation by interpreting bivariate and multivariate GC through causal Bayesian networks and Reichenbachs common cause principles. Under explicit graphical assumptions, bivariate GC provides a marginal dependence check, while multivariate GC tests whether the same association persists after conditioning on relevant histories.
